GMS Summer Yoga – starting May 21
Breathe Relax and Empower! GMS Summer Yoga for Graduate Students and Postdocs 5/21, 6/11, 7/9, 7/16, 7/23 (all sessions 5-6 p.m. in Hiebert Lounge 14th Floor, 72 East Concord St.) A chance to learn about the beneficial effects of yoga on your mental and physical health. Sessions will include breathing exercises that reduce stress and poses that are adaptable to all skill levels. The class will conclude with a discussion about the physiologic effects of the practice and how these principles can be applied to everyday stressful situations. Transition from PhD Chemist to Filmmaker, April 5 Lecture
Chemist and filmmaker Valerie Weiss, PhD will be on the Medical Campus Thursday, April 5, from 2-3 p.m. in room L-112, BUSM Instructional Building, to talk about her film, Losing Control. She will discuss how she transitioned from a successful career in science to filmmaking. All students, faculty and staff are invited to this seminar. Dr. Weiss will show the film trailer and several clips from the film. Losing Control, her first feature film, is a romantic comedy based on her experience in a Harvard University lab, filmed in Cambridge and Boston. It is being shown at the Kendall Square Cinema...
